Abstract
In this study a particular incremental motion control problem, which is specified by the trapezoidal velocity profile using multisegment sliding mode control (MSSMC), is proposed to control a permanent magnet linear synchronous motor (PMLSM) servo drive system. First, the structure and operating principle of the PMLSM are described in detail. Second, a field-oriented control PMLSM servo drive is introduced. Then, each segment of the multisegment switching surfaces is designed to match the corresponding part of the trapezoidal velocity profile, thus the motor dynamics on the specified-segment switching surface have the desired velocity or acceleration corresponding part of the trapezoidal velocity profile. In addition, the proposed control system is implemented in a PC-based computer control system. Finally, the effectiveness of the proposed PMLSM servo drive system is demonstrated by some simulated and experimental results.
